Egyptian Youth and Sports Minister Ashraf Sobhi, who is also head of the Executive Office of the Council of Arab Youth and Sports Ministers, on Thursday attended a celebration held in Cairo to mark International Youth Day.
Mushira Abu Ghali, chairperson of the Board of Directors of the Arab Youth Council for Integrated Development and a large number of youth and officials from Egypt and other Arab countries attended the event, of which the theme was ‘Empowering Arab Youth towards Positive Action’.
Sobhi thanked President Abdel Fattah El Sisi for his support for youth in all fields and on all occasions.
Egypt’s political leadership’s appreciation of the role youth can play in the achievement of development for their countries commends the efforts of the Arab Youth Council for Integrated Development, Sobhi said, adding that his ministry works to help young people in all parts of the Arab world to exchange their experiences and knowledge through a large number of gatherings.
“We also encourage them to be creative wherever they go,” he said.
Sobhi went on to say that his ministry supports and cares for youth in all parts of Egypt by providing them with appropriate space for their sports activities, thus contributing to expanding the popular base of sports in Egypt.
“We also make efforts to cooperate with the civil society in developing activities and programmes that serve youth in Egypt and across the region,” Sobhi said, adding that his ministry’s goal is to increase the exchange of experiences among Egyptian and Arab youth and to consolidate important values and principles among them.
“This reflects at the end of the day on nation-building and development,” he said.
